Overview

Symbria Rx Great Lakes located in Meadville, PA is seeking a PRN Pharmacy Delivery Driver.

Responsibilities

  • Inspect assigned vehicle; check fluid levels, gas, and air pressure and adjust accordingly to ensure safe and proper operation.
  • Complete vehicle inspection report daily and report any problems to the supervisor.
  • Verify all orders are properly processed and bagged for delivery.
  • Able to follow pre-assigned delivery routes.
  • Meet the daily deadlines of scheduled medication deliveries.
  • Return all items sent back by the community to the appropriate area after each run.
  • Complete and file all documentation required regarding deliveries, including written and digital signatures establishing proof of delivery.
  • Absorb and communicate any client concerns to management.
  • Any and all duties as assigned.

Qualifications

  • High school diploma or general education degree (GED).
  • Minimum 18 years of age.
  • Valid driver’s license and a "violation free" driving record as per the driver’s eligibility requirements.
  • General computer knowledge including Microsoft Office: Word, Excel and Outlook.
  • Ability to problem solve and troubleshoot basic computer problems.
  • Excellent customer service, interpersonal, verbal and written communication skills.
  • Act as a liaison between communities and pharmacy displaying professional customer service and communication skills.
  • Must be able to work weekends, holidays and alternate shifts for PTO/staffing coverages as 24/7/365 operational needs dictate.

Physical Requirements

  • The various responsibilities for a delivery driver are often physically demanding and require that the driver be in good physical condition.
  • Must be able to withstand prolonged or considerable walking, standing, reaching, stooping and bending.
  • Must be able to lift, position or transfer supplies and equipment; minimum lifting required is 60 lbs.
